Heads up: if the Lintrock baseline file in the Quarrow repo drifts from main, CI fails with a "stale baseline" error even when the code is fine. Quick fix is to regenerate the baseline on a clean checkout and re-push. If a customer build is blocked, confirm the failing run matches the token below before escalating.

build token for yadug-yagag: htk21_c863c33eb8b82c0c9c152

Ticket #BILL-2310 — Invoice renderer vault locked (for weekly sync)

Status for Thursday's sync: the Papervane PDF invoice renderer can't fetch its signing certificate because the billing vault locked itself after the host migration. Invoices are queuing, not failing, so no customer impact yet. Marek confirmed the vault contents are intact. Anyone on the on-call rotation can unlock it via the recovery console once Ines co-approves. The console will ask for the standing recovery passphrase, which is:

unlock words, fafog-yagap: julvan-rusix-rusdor-quenath-drumir-wenir-sileth-julael-aldion-julael-frador-giliel-tameth-ulador

Handover — Top Floor Quiet Room

Priya, the quiet room on level 9 at Calder House is now bookable again after the ventilation fix. Please keep the blinds down until the glare film arrives, and log any booking clashes with facilities. The door lock was rekeyed on Tuesday, so use the new code below.

badge for fajog-fahap: bdg-G-50

Handover: ProctorLine queue on Veritas Hall exams is backed up again. Drained twice during my shift; root cause is the retry storm from the Quillmark webhook, not fixed. If depth passes 5k, pause the intake worker, let consumers catch up, resume. Do not restart the scheduler — it double-enqueues. Ticket PL-injection tracking is with Marisol; she's out until Thursday. Watch the 02:00 batch window closely. If anything breaks beyond the runbook, escalate to the queue owner directly.

billing contact of yafog-bahif = lamvan@ferracorp.example

**Ticket: Vault locked — Driftline SDK parity work blocked**

The credentials vault for the Driftline parity test matrix (Swift vs. Go SDKs) auto-locked after three failed token refreshes. Parity verification for the v2.3 release cannot proceed until it is reopened. On-call: unlock the vault using the recovery passphrase recorded below.

unlock words, hahaf-fajeg: quenmir-belius